Web1 de dez. de 2024 · Be sure to include a copy of the 1099 with the amended return and include a payment for any additional tax that you owe. If you are still awaiting a refund from the original return, you usually want to wait until you receive it before filing Form 1040-X. WebIf you have previously logged into the ADP portal to get your paystub or W-2 from your former employer, you can try and access your information. If you are unable to log in, your former employer may have removed your online account. You will need to contact your former company HR or Payroll department to request a copy of your W-2.

Complete the on-screen instructions to print the forms. software for zip files free downloadWebYou may request a copy of a current or prior year Utah tax record, return or transcript, in person or by mail. The fee is $6.50 for a copy of each document requested. Additional charges may apply if research is required. To request a copy of a tax record, return or transcript, complete a form TC-880, Request for Tax Records. software fpga
